Transaction 8e976b98a167b78c860b31de634bba0266bb938cdd9030e0d91e4a392310d6ad
3 Input
2 Outputs
- 8e976b98a167b78c860b31de634bba0266bb938cdd9030e0d91e4a392310d6ad:0
- 8e976b98a167b78c860b31de634bba0266bb938cdd9030e0d91e4a392310d6ad:1
value 3500000000
address 1JuQawhtQzAKxqZUBZncZ9GFn6o3PDsuQH
value 843542
address bc1p3zgtd26k8h9phdsluk9mmscg8avxnhkt3gxzr07kk2lueqesy9cs73g097